I have managed a couple of laps in the Mustang online.
Nothing spectacular and it gets itself into a real tank slapper when I put the brakes on.
Don't know how I'm going to race the thing as I don't feel in control of it yet.
Have a read of this... http://gtlw-blog.flyingpig.info/index.php?option=com_idoblog&task=viewpost&id=113&Itemid=109One technique which helps me is to slightly "lean" into the braking area so the car is already going one way. ie point it slightly to the left while braking for the big rh hairpin at Montreal. You won't get a tank slapper because you know which way it is going to slide, making it easier to anticipate. I think the Falcons are quicker than the Mustangs
